forked from OSchip/llvm-project
[test] Precisely disable flaky sanitizer tests on clang-ppc64le-redhat
See https://reviews.llvm.org/D120305#3347094
This commit is contained in:
parent
1b1f8d6eff
commit
274ec425dc
|
@ -74,9 +74,9 @@ config.substitutions.append( ("%clang_lsan ", build_invocation(clang_lsan_cflags
|
|||
config.substitutions.append( ("%clangxx_lsan ", build_invocation(clang_lsan_cxxflags)) )
|
||||
|
||||
# LeakSanitizer tests are currently supported on
|
||||
# Android{aarch64, x86, x86_64}, x86-64 Linux, PowerPC64 Linux, arm Linux, mips64 Linux, s390x Linux and x86_64 Darwin.
|
||||
# Android{aarch64, x86, x86_64}, x86-64 Linux, arm Linux, mips64 Linux, s390x Linux and x86_64 Darwin.
|
||||
supported_android = config.android and config.target_arch in ['x86_64', 'i386', 'aarch64'] and 'android-thread-properties-api' in config.available_features
|
||||
supported_linux = (not config.android) and config.host_os == 'Linux' and config.host_arch in ['aarch64', 'x86_64', 'ppc64', 'ppc64le', 'mips64', 'riscv64', 'arm', 'armhf', 'armv7l', 's390x']
|
||||
supported_linux = (not config.android) and config.host_os == 'Linux' and config.host_arch in ['aarch64', 'x86_64', 'mips64', 'riscv64', 'arm', 'armhf', 'armv7l', 's390x']
|
||||
supported_darwin = config.host_os == 'Darwin' and config.target_arch in ['x86_64']
|
||||
supported_netbsd = config.host_os == 'NetBSD' and config.target_arch in ['x86_64', 'i386']
|
||||
if not (supported_android or supported_linux or supported_darwin or supported_netbsd):
|
||||
|
|
|
@ -7,6 +7,3 @@ root = getRoot(config)
|
|||
|
||||
if root.host_os not in ['Linux']:
|
||||
config.unsupported = True
|
||||
# FIXME https://github.com/llvm/llvm-project/issues/54084
|
||||
if root.host_arch in ['ppc64', 'ppc64le']:
|
||||
config.unsupported = True
|
||||
|
|
|
@ -81,3 +81,7 @@ if not config.parallelism_group:
|
|||
|
||||
if config.host_os == 'NetBSD':
|
||||
config.substitutions.insert(0, ('%run', config.netbsd_noaslr_prefix))
|
||||
|
||||
# FIXME https://github.com/llvm/llvm-project/issues/54084
|
||||
if config.host_arch in ['ppc64', 'ppc64le']:
|
||||
config.unsupported = True
|
||||
|
|
Loading…
Reference in New Issue